How Our Contaminated Water Removal Process Works

Our team’s process for contaminated water removal is meticulous and thorough. We understand that every minute counts with preventing further damage and contamination. Our process involves several key steps, including:

Step 1: Containment

Quick Action is essential to prevent further damage and contamination. Our technicians will contain the affected area using specialized equipment to prevent cross-contamination and ensure a safe working environment. This step typically takes around 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the size of the affected area.

Step 2: Water Removal

Efficient Water Removal is critical to preventing further damage and contamination. Our technicians will use advanced equipment to remove the contaminated water from your property, including wet vacuums and extractors. This step typically takes around 1-2 hours, depending on the amount of water involved.

Step 3: Drying

Thorough Drying is essential to preventing further damage and contamination.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ry your property, including desiccants and dehumidifiers. This step typically takes around 2-3 days, depending on the size of the affected area and the humidity levels.

Step 4: Disinfection and Sanitization

Comprehensive Disinfection and sanitization are critical to preventing the spread of bacteria and other microorganisms. Our technicians will use specialized equipment and cleaning agents to disinfect and sanitize your property, ensuring a safe and healthy environment.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ning

Thorough Inspection and cleaning are essential to ensuring that your property is fully restored to a safe and healthy condition.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ure that all areas have been thoroughly cleaned and dried, and that your property is ready for occupancy.

Contaminated Water Removal Cost In Elloree, SC

The cost of contaminated water removal can vary greatly dep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Elloree, SC.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of contaminated water removal: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Containment $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, complexity of containment
Water Removal $1,000 – $5,000 Amount of water involved, size of affected area
Drying $1,500 – $6,000 Size of affected area, humidity levels, drying time
Disinfection and Sanitization $1,000 – $3,000 Size of affected area, type of disinfection and sanitization required
Final Inspection and Cleaning $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of final inspection and cleaning
